Anna Jay Victorious In STARDOM Debut

As previously announced, AEW’s Anna Jay was invites to STARDOM to participate in its annual5Star GP. The 5Star runs from Aug. 10 to Aug 31. In her first match she faced former two-time Wonder of Stardom Chanpion Saori Anou. Jay would score the upset victory over Anou, countering a backslide into an elevated pin and … Read more

WWE Women’s Speed Title Tournament To Start On Sept. 4

WWE Speed has been an online (on X/Twitter) tournament that has been airing since April where the first champion Ricochet was crowned in May. Since then Andrade became the second and current champion. For those who may not be familiar with WWE Speed, it is a weekly video series to stream exclusively on the social … Read more
